Mikaela Shiffrin: I’m an all-event skier now

Related Topics: Mikaela Shiffrin, Skiing

COURCHEVEL, France (AP) — There appears little to prevent Mikaela Shiffrin taking over from Lindsey Vonn as the unstoppable force in women’s ski racing.

Shiffrin has a huge lead in defense of her overall World Cup title, and her four wins this season have been among three different disciplines.

The 22-year-old is branching out and feeling confident about it. And with the PyeongChang Olympics coming, that’s very bad news for rivals.

Her Dec. 2 downhill win at Lake Louise was a personal breakthrough and sent a statement: The Olympic and three-time world slalom champion, who has five giant slalom wins, no longer views herself as a technical specialist.
